#1924c3 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1924c3 is composed of 9.8% red, 14.1%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.2% cyan, 81.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 236.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.3% and a lightness of 43.1%. #1924c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#3248ff with #000087.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

● #1924c3 color description : Strong blue.
The hexadecimal color #1924c3 has RGB values of R:25, G:36,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 1647811.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000104 is the darkest color, while #f1f2fd is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6e6e is the less saturated color, while #0815d4 is the most saturated one.
